Review of solar thermoelectric energy conversion and analysis of a two cover flat-plate solar collector

The process of solar thermoelectric energy conversion was explored through a review of thermoelectric energy generation and solar collectors. Existing forms of flat plate collectors and solar concentrators were surveyed. A thermal analysis of a common two-cover flat plate solar collector was then performed. The model focused specifically on radiation absorption through the cover system and radiation and convection losses from the absorption plate to determine the parameters that most significantly affect the efficiency of the collector and the overall efficiency of the solar thermoelectric generator. In this case, collector efficiency was measured by the ratio of useable energy to incident solar energy. Overall generator efficiency was measured by power generated per unit area of the collector. It was found that of several parameters, the collector area had the most significant influence on collector efficiency. For the overall efficiency of the generator, the most significant parameter was the ratio of the collector area to the cross-sectional area of the thermoelectric elements (TE). The efficiency of the generator maximized at a ratio of 250:1, with a magnitude of 5.76 W/m2. The analysis exposes some weaknesses of the flat plate collector to show where future designs should focus for improvement.
